UK: Editor of Nature a closet apologist

September 21, 2013

Science is a faith, etc, etc.. no need to read the bloody thing, you’ve heard it all before. The only point of interest is that it comes from someone in a high position of responsibility on a globally-respected scientific journal.

Which explains quite a lot

Update: Gee is wriggling and kicking on the hook. But he has form.


